The Scene
A twinkling canopy of lights, twining vines and flowers create a romantic courtyard setting among candles, Chianti and Italian ditties. The dim lighting is just right for the well-groomed California blonds and their starry eyed beaux.
The Food
Northern Italian favorites deliver both authenticity and extravagance, with dishes such as roasted Sonoma Valley squab and succulent, poached Australian lobster medallions. There's also stuffed zucchini blossoms and tender fried calamari. Branzino tradizionale--a whole striped sea bass grilled and baked with fresh herbs--exudes a subtle flavor and freshness that's offset by a gorgeous green-basil sauce. Pasta fans shouldn't miss the homemade chestnut pasta with fresh sage, butternut squash and walnuts in a delicate Parmesan sauce, a most harmonious combination. Perhaps L.A.'s most romantic dessert is the exquisite rose creme brulee, with shimmering candied rose petals.

My fiance and I were looking to have dinner in the area since we were in LA getting our wedding bands. I looked online for a nice Italian restaurant to try out since we were there for the evening. This restaurant had a beautiful garden atmosphere! However, our service and everything else about the experience were just awful which ruined the experience. I ordered a glass of white wine- pino grigio that came out to $12 dollars. We both ordered our own entrees and shared a salad. When we got the bill there was a charge that we split a salad even though we ordered our own entrees which was so ridicoulus! We both ate light and the bill came out to $100. Our service there was very poor. Our reservations were at 7:30 and we didnt get out food till way after 9 (we waited forever for the food there) and we finished our meal by 10 after we waited for the bill from the waiter for over 30 min. He never came by our table! It was very strange. We kept thinking is the waiter going to bring the bill by, we were kinda laughing to ourselves because it seemed very empty ourside for them to just forget about us. Yes, the place was very pretty outside, I loved it. However the treatment and the serice were very poor for the high price we paid. I think there are other places that are just as romantic, for the prices and the better service we should have went to Mortons. Anyway just thought I would warn other people about this place. Our experience there was not good at all.

Wow. Il Cielo would not confirm my reservations for Valentine's dinner until I filled out a credit card authorization for the cost of dinner, tax and a 20% gratuity. The contract stated that if we were late, we would lose our reservation but be charged anyway. It boggles my mind that if an emergency were to make us late, we would be required to pay for a dinner we did not receive and tip 20% for service not provided. I can't believe they would assume I would not pay, tip appropriately or call if I am running late. Is this the type of clientele this restaurant attracts? I can't believe that businesses can operate this way. I guess I should be glad to learn how they operate before stepping foot inside the restaurant. I chose Inn of the Seventh Ray as a romantic alternative.
